The second E&E News story in a series about the link between at-risk nuclear plants and U.S. climate goals, "Climate's Nuclear Meltdown," examines how U.S. EPA responded to warnings of possible plant closures that could threaten its Clean Power Plan targets. The agency's decision to leave the nuclear issue to politically divided states sharpens concerns about U.S. emissions just as President-elect Donald Trump prepares to jettison the EPA plan and U.S. climate commitments.
